Our 2023 rankings named Madison Area Technical College the best school in Wisconsin for dental support services students. Madison College is a large public school located in the city of Madison.

Out of the 14 schools in Wisconsin that were part of this year’s ranking, Blackhawk Technical College landed the # 2 spot on the list. Located in the small suburb of Janesville, BTC is a public college with a small student population.
You’ll be in good company if you decide to attend Chippewa Valley Technical College. It ranked #3 on our 2023 Best Dental Support Services Trade Schools in Wisconsin list. CVTC is a moderately-sized public school located in the small city of Eau Claire.
Out of the 14 schools in Wisconsin that were part of this year’s ranking, Western Technical College landed the # 4 spot on the list. Western Technical College is a small public school located in the city of La Crosse.

Dental Support Concentrations
Major | Annual Graduates |
---|---|
Dental Assisting/Assistant | 17,068 |
Dental Hygiene/Hygienist | 8,524 |
Dental Laboratory Technology/Technician | 323 |
Other Dental Services & Allied Professions | 109 |
